ticktock brainrot

"ticktock brainrot album by chizzyy on Archodia Music"

Release Date: 2025-03-21T00:00:00.000000Z

  • level10
  • ts pmo / goofy ahh
  • what the sigma!!??
  • my shayla
  • where the huzz @
  • pookie / who is this diva?